Output 66216c6bcb14716f3630277097d1d17c50b6e25ffe02acf35e1d184dd326d29f:0

value
989305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 035f75a8cdff4a2ddc388572b6be9c027d346cbd OP_EQUAL
address
31zrJmZEHU1KXpZNy7pfwvEh3pd1yRF6xz
transaction
66216c6bcb14716f3630277097d1d17c50b6e25ffe02acf35e1d184dd326d29f
spent
true